For the sales department at your company, you publish a Power BI report that imports data from a Microsoft Excel file located in a Microsoft SharePoint folder.
The data model contains several measures.
You need to create a Power BI report from the existing data. The solution must minimize development effort.
Which type of data source should you use?

  • A. Power BI dataset
  • B. a SharePoint folder
  • C. Power BI dataflows
  • D. an Excel workbook
Show Suggested Answer Hide Answer
Suggested Answer: A 🗳️

It should be dataset, because the case states there is already a report published and the datamodel contains measures. therefore and to be able to use the measures in the datamodel you should connect to the existing dataset (which was created when you plublished the report) instead of starting from scratch with the files in the SharePoint folder.
